#f74158 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f74158 is composed of 96.9% red, 25.5%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 352.4 degrees, a saturation of 91.9% and a lightness of 61.2%. #f74158 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82b0 with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f74158 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f74158 has RGB values of R:247, G:65,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.74, Y:0.64,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16204120.
